Analysis
Solomon Islands recorded 64,133 for number of indigenous p. vivax malaria cases in 2024.
That represents a change of down 9.2% on the previous year and up 427.8% over ten years.
Over the whole period, number of indigenous p. vivax malaria cases in Solomon Islands peaked at 70,635 in 2023 and was at its lowest, 12,150, in 2015.
Solomon Islands ranks 10th of 59 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.
Number of indigenous P. vivax malaria cases in Solomon Islands, year by year
| Year |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2015 | 12,150 | — |
| 2016 | 33,060 | +172.1% |
| 2017 | 30,169 | -8.7% |
| 2018 | 35,072 | +16.3% |
| 2019 | 47,164 | +34.5% |
| 2020 | 52,039 | +10.3% |
| 2021 | 57,095 | +9.7% |
| 2022 | 59,155 | +3.6% |
| 2023 | 70,635 | +19.4% |
| 2024 | 64,133 | -9.2% |
